Transaction 3ac76b668d05d5fbbeb5f9cd89a81b29eaa90bce8f42c18baccc68443bcf8918
1 Input
1 Output
-
3ac76b668d05d5fbbeb5f9cd89a81b29eaa90bce8f42c18baccc68443bcf8918:0
- value
- 27892090
- script pubkey
- OP_0 OP_PUSHBYTES_20 718d8bfbd5df8ed6d7ab1ac24a2776cdc783cbad
- address
- bc1qwxxch774m78dd4atrtpy5fmkehrc8jadvslpj0